Job Description and Duties

This position supports the California Department of Public Health’s (CDPH) mission and strategic plan by advancing the health and well-being of California’s diverse people and communities. As an employee of the Local Services Branch, the incumbent serves as part of a team that provides monitoring, training, support for and collaboration with regional local agencies that serve the Women, Infants and Children (WIC) Program participants.

The incumbent works under the general direction of the Northern Section Staff Services Manager II. The Public Health Nutrition Consultant III (PHNC III) (Specialist) serves as a highly skilled nutrition and program services professional responsible for: assessing the effectiveness and quality of nutrition and program services provided by WIC local agencies to pregnant, breastfeeding and postpartum women, infants, and children; and evaluating the implementation of federal and state policies by WIC local agencies. The PHNC III leads the development, coordination, implementation and evaluation of nutrition and program services to meet the needs of participants, as well as complex, comprehensive state-wide nutrition, breastfeeding and training campaigns, projects, and initiatives.   The WIC local agency caseload assignment may be statewide and requires up to 35% state-wide travel with overnight stays.
